<noframes date-time="0wvx">

TPWallet 内部转账 USDT 深度技术剖析与最佳实践

本文面向工程和产品团队,深入剖析 TPWallet 内部转账 USDT 的关键环节,并从问题修复、合约管理、收益计算、高科技支付管理、冷钱包策略与高效数据存储六个角度提出实践建议。

一、问题修复(Debug 与故障预防)

- 常见问题:重复入账、确认延迟、余额不同步、转账回滚未处理。

- 建议:引入幂等设计(idempotency keys)、端到端事务日志、链上事件回放机制;对接节点与 RPC 的超时与重试策略需统一;建立可追溯的异常工单与回滚脚本库。

二、合约管理

- 管理要点:明确 USDT 代币合约版本与桥接合约(ERC20/TRC20/SPL)的差异;严格校验合约地址白名单并版本化发布流程。

- 建议:合约代理(proxy)与多签升级流程、自动化合约验证与 ABI 管理、合约调用频率与 gas 优化策略。

三、收益计算与结算

- 场景:内部转账涉及手续费分润、持仓收益与活动激励。需要在不影响用户体验下保证账本一致。

- 建议:采用双账本模型(链上结算+链下快照),批量结算时使用原子化批处理,收益计算采用时间加权法与事件驱动扣账,定期对账并生成差异报告。

四、高科技支付管理

- 包括路由选择、实时风控与支付中台能力。

- 建议:构建支付网关层,支持优先级路由(成本、延迟、可靠性)、机器学习反欺诈引擎、实时 SLA 监控;对大额与异常转账引入人工审批链和临时限额策略。

五、冷钱包与密钥管理

- 要点:冷/热钱包分离、签名策略、多重签名与 HSM 集成。

- 建议:绝对禁止私钥明文存储;冷钱包离线批量签名、刷签作业与审计日志;使用阈值多签或 MPC(多方计算)以减少单点风险。定期演练密钥轮换与恢复流程。

六、高效数据存储与检索

- 需求:海量转账流水、链上回执、对账快照与监控指标存储。

- 建议:分层存储:热数据放在高性能时序/文档 DB,冷数据存入对象存储;采用分库分表与按时间分区、二级索引与列式压缩优化查询;事件溯源(event sourcing)配合物化视图(materialized views)实现实时报表。对历史链上数据使用轻量缓存与按需恢复策略以节约成本。

七、综合治理与流程

- 建议建立 SLO/SLI、定期安全审计与渗透测试、合规与 KYC 流程联动。将上述模块化为可观测的微服务,每层暴露清晰的接口与契约(API contracts),并以自动化测试与 CI/CD 保证部署一致性。

结语:TPWallet 内部 USDT 转账看似简单,但涉及合约安全、账本一致性、风险控制与高性能存储等多维挑战。通过幂等设计、分层架构、严格的合约与密钥管理、以及可观测的支付中台,可以在保证安全性的前提下实现高效、可扩展的内部转账体系。

相关标题建议:TPWallet USDT 内部转账架构详解;USDT 内部结算:合约与冷钱包实践;高性能支付中台在加密钱包中的应用;内部转账故障修复与对账最佳实践;收益计算与链下结算设计指南

作者:周墨发布时间:2025-08-25 00:46:30

评论

AliceChen

条理清晰,合约管理部分尤其实用,收藏了。

技术胖

关于冷钱包的签名流程能否再给出具体演练步骤?

Dev_X

双账本模型和事件溯源的结合思路很好,适合高并发场景。

小林

收益计算那段对我们对账差异问题有启发,准备试试时间加权法。

相关阅读